Done — pushed as `76616b0`. ## The problem Terminal-session status was driven purely by **file freshness**: *"transcript modified in the last 120s = working."* That conflates "was recently active" with "is generating right now" — so a session that just finished looked busy for up to two minutes, and an idle-awaiting-input session looked like it was working. ## The fix — read the transcript's actual turn state Every Claude Code transcript records *why* the assistant stopped: - `stop_reason: end_turn` (or `stop_sequence`/`max_tokens`) → **turn ended, idle/awaiting input** - `stop_reason: tool_use`, or a trailing user/tool_result → **mid-turn, working** So "working" now means the transcript'
